Transaction ab55fee9514cb805664760519e49158e7f1c654e73e4aa54fcfc18fedac71a40

1 Input
2 Outputs
  • ab55fee9514cb805664760519e49158e7f1c654e73e4aa54fcfc18fedac71a40:0
  • value  165590
    address  3BbaKZdpVT1X35WCPfnAmP6aTXpLm1cvXv
  • ab55fee9514cb805664760519e49158e7f1c654e73e4aa54fcfc18fedac71a40:1
  • value  982081
    address  3DTeD4H7cNp5tv2hbyFVw1akL41ioPTy8S